Scott Hunter is VP of Product for the Azure Developer Experience at Microsoft. He leads the developer compute services in Azure (App Service, Functions Apps, Logic Apps, and Container Apps), the developer tools for Azure (Azure SDK, Azure VS Code Extensions, Container Tool, Playwright and Load Testing), the developer platform with Azure (Spring Cloud, API Management, Cache for Redis, Grafana, App Config, Partner Ecosystem and Dapr), and the Azure community and learning (Azure, .NET, Visual Studio Family). He previously worked on .NET, ASP.NET, Web Tooling, .NET Tooling, C++ and Java, and in his spare time he enjoys hiking mountains in Washington State and around the world.

Technical deep dive on Managed Instance for App Service

Learn how Managed Instance on Azure App Service is purpose-built to remove common migration blockers, from file access and custom installers, to system commands, by running legacy ASP.NET apps without code changes. Get proven tactics to accelerate migration, gain higher performance, efficiently scale, and lower TCO. Plus, see how the platform helps to integrate with the Azure AI ecosystem and add AI innovation to your migrated applications.

Azure Managed Redis: Fully Managed Redis for the Hyperscale Cloud | BRK189

Introducing Azure Managed Redis, a fully managed, hyperscale-ready Redis solution that integrates the latest Redis innovations. It delivers up to 99.999% availability while ensuring a cost-effective total cost of ownership. With advanced features available across all four tiers, it empowers users to optimize key use cases like vector similarity search, session management, and pub/sub messaging. Unlock innovation with AI by migrating enterprise apps to App Service | BRK207H

Discover why Azure App Service is as fast growing as the managed platform of choice for migrating on-premises .NET and Java apps to the cloud. Learn how to deploy your web applications with ease, using built-in support for containers like GitHub and DevOps. Secure your apps with SSL, authentication, and firewall features. We'll also share latest tools and innovations to lower the cost and time to complete your migration projects.
